Ingredients

  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• ½ cup red bell pepper, cut into thin matchsticks
  • ½ cup chopped onion
  • 3 large eggs
  • ½ cup milk
  • 1 (10 ounce) package frozen chopped spinach, thawed and squeezed dry
  • 1 cup chopped cooked ham
  • ½ cup shredded mozzarella cheese
  • ½ cup crumbled feta cheese
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¼ teaspoon ground black pepper

Information

  • Prep Time: 20 mins
  • Cook Time: 15 mins
  • Total Time: 35 mins
  • Servings: 4

  •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ium heat. Add red pepper and onion. Cook and stir until tender, about 5 minutes.
  • Beat eggs and milk together in a bowl until smooth; add spinach, ham, mozzarella cheese, feta cheese, salt, and black pepper. Gently stir to mix evenly; pour into the skillet.
  • Place a cover on the skillet and cook until the egg mixture is completely set in the center, 7 to 10 minutes. Cut into wedges to serve.
